St Catherine's Catholic College, The Whitsundays is a Prep to Year 12 co-educational college, established by the Sisters of Mercy in 1925. The College has vibrant, modern and creative facilities that create inspired learning spaces for students both within the classroom and outside, allowing teachers to use the right strategies at the right time for their classes.

Townsville Catholic Education supports a diverse region extending from Townsville to the Burdekin and Whitsunday regions in the south, and north to Ingham and Halifax, south-west to Winton,



and west to the border with the Northern Territory, encompassing Mount Isa and several small, isolated western towns and east to Palm Island.
